Transaction ecc8eabeccfc8b756f5697d24d28dba8af7e7302aff6fd3b157cccd3d5a94539
1 Input
2 Outputs
- ecc8eabeccfc8b756f5697d24d28dba8af7e7302aff6fd3b157cccd3d5a94539:0
- ecc8eabeccfc8b756f5697d24d28dba8af7e7302aff6fd3b157cccd3d5a94539:1
value 1030900
address 1FsXhcJzAnrcyTE9KkrVRzgsAjBzShCzaV
value 452917200
address 13PtArkmwkpVzTGQho6LrJCoC4x8KCuzS5